A report by attorneys Dabishi Nthambeleni into a R27.three-million grant via the Nationwide Lotteries Commission to the Cape Town Minstrel Carnival Affiliation (CTMCA) for your minstrels museum has found no proof that a museum ever existed.
The investigators located which the CTMCA didn't utilize the R5-million allotted to purchase or make a museum.
In addition they uncovered the CTMCA only acquired land really worth R1.seven-million, not R5-million as allotted.
They located the CTMCA utilized money through the Lottery to acquire workshop products from considered one of its very own administrators, Richard “Pot” Stemmet.
A leaked forensic report reveals how countless rand granted towards the Cape City Minstrel Carnival Affiliation (CTMCA) by the Countrywide Lotteries Commission (NLC) to setup a museum to rejoice the city’s rich minstrel heritage went astray. The museum was hardly ever produced.
The details with the abuse of millions of rands of Lottery resources for the museum that in no way was are exposed within an investigative report commissioned with the NLC in 2021.
The museum grant was part of in excess of R64-million in Lottery money allocated to your CTMCA in between 2003 and 2017.
The first Portion of the investigation, by regulation company Dabishi Nthambeleni, was conducted among September 2020 and January 2021 and centered on a R27.three-million grant to your CTMCA in 2014, which bundled funding for the museum. The accepted funds for the museum was much more than R12.eight-million, with R5-million of that allotted to get a developing to deal with the museum.

The NLC tasked Dabishi Nthambeleni to investigate the purchase of a making with the museum and whether the museum “really existed”.
The company was also instructed to investigate
the purchase with Lottery money of two cars – a sixty-seater bus along with a 23-seater bus – for R2.four-million; and
a variety of devices “ordered with the production with the costumes and hats” for that minstrels carnival, for R5.4-million.
At the time, convicted criminal Richard “Pot” Stemmet was director with the CTMCA. He was appointed a director in the CTMCA in September 1996. He resigned in December 2016 but his spouse Zainonesa and daughter Raziah continued as two of several directors of the organisation. Stemmet was reappointed for a director in Might 2021.
The investigation adopted substantial reporting by GroundUp regarding the many rands of Lottery funding allocated on the CTMCA (see below, here and right here) and the way in which the funds in all probability helped finance the ANC’s 2014 election marketing campaign within the Western Cape, led by at time by Marius Fransman.
The making on the right was the supposed site from the minstrels’ museum, in the middle of an industrial space in Primrose Park, Cape Town. Image: Raymond Joseph
In reaction to your Parliamentary concern, former NLC Commissioner Thabang Mampane mentioned grants to three CTMCA “initiatives” - including the museum - involving 2012 and 2015. All three jobs had been concluded, she advised MPs.
Nevertheless the investigators uncovered no proof that a museum experienced at any time existed.
In the beginning the museum was resulting from open up in rented premises in Crete Highway, Wetton. A photograph obtained by GroundUp from the meant Wetton museum demonstrates a coffee shop with a few musical instruments and minstrel costumes and collages of images haphazardly hung within the partitions, and also a product ship on its plinth inside a corner.
In its report, Dabishi Nthambeleni explained it absolutely was “not ready” to substantiate if a museum experienced ever operated from these premises.
Stemmet advised the investigators the museum were moved mainly because they could now not afford to pay for the lease of R100,000 a month. He said the CTMCA experienced acquired home for R1.seven-million in Schaapkraal to the museum, but couldn't get it rezoned, and had been bought for the same price. Schaapkraal is in a very peri-urban spot far from town.
Due to this fact, the museum had been moved to a whole new place in Primrose Park in February 2021, Stemmet explained to the Dabishi Nthambeleni investigators. But soon after going to the premises, which happen to be within an industrial area, the investigators explained they doubted whether a correct museum existed there. Images hooked up towards the report demonstrate a mishmash of randomly exhibited uniforms, musical devices and assorted minstrel paraphernalia nailed on the wall, shown on tables and unfold out on the ground, without having clarification.
“There's a minimal amount of goods on the museum [that] in no way stand for the a lot more than a hundred-year historical past of your Cape Town Carnival, the investigators mentioned, incorporating that there was “no signage outside the house the premises indicating that they housed a museum and … typically, the museum won't appear for being open to the public.”
The CTMCA experienced breached the grant settlement, Dabishi Nthambeleni pointed out, by going The situation of your museum to another spot with no notifying the NLC.

Buses
Stemmet informed the investigators which the CTMCA had to maneuver from your rented Crete Highway premises since it experienced run up a R4-million personal debt with the City of Cape Town and was afraid its products will be connected.
“Because of the authorized battles and the debts, the organisation had to move its home from 5 Crete Street to stay away from the sheriff from attaching the residence of your organisation,” Stemmet told the investigators.
Sedrick Soeker, the current director from the CTMCA, informed them that the two buses acquired with lottery resources ended up saved within a key place “concealed with the Sheriff”. Although the investigators explained they have been unable to verify that any buses had at any time been bought.
Stemmet also verified that the buses were concealed to stop them remaining seized. But once the investigators questioned to become taken into the spot where the buses had been stored, he instructed them that “the owner of the secret area wasn't available to open the premises for us”.
“The CTMCA could not present evidence of payment for 2 motor vehicles that it allegedly procured with grant income,” the investigators reported.
Soeker also explained to them the Schaapkraal property had been sold due to the financial debt.
“Mr Soeker described that In keeping with his understanding, due to the debt owed to town of Cape Town, the CTMCA determined it would be very best to sell their [Schaapkraal] assets … and also to also to hide the property of the CTMCA to steer clear of the sheriff from attaching the residence.”
JP Smith, Cape Town’s mayco member for safety and protection, has Formerly explained to GroundUp the CTMCA “threw money absent” on litigation with the City.
“Every year like clockwork, as we technique the end on the calendar year, the CTMCA picks a legal combat with the City, in excess of permits or something else. We by no means initiate it. They continue to keep throwing funds absent on vexatious litigation they eliminate and possess prices awarded against them. That is solely self-inflicted,” he mentioned.

Hats
In the course of their “investigation in loco” in the Primrose Park premises, the investigators “discovered various machines, some in great affliction, some in negative ailment and a few that appeared rusty and extremely previous”. Stemmet instructed the investigators that there was also an off-website storage facility wherever “devices and some machinery” were held.
“We requested him to just take us to the ability but he was evasive to our request.”
Determined by images and invoices in GroundUp’s possession, some, if not all, of the items seem like gear which was illegally removed from the CTMCA’s former premises. Stemmet is experiencing expenses for this removing.
According to the remaining progress report submitted into the NLC with the CTMCA, the equipment was purchased from Martin-Conne Milliners, a business wherein Stemmet, his wife and his daughter had been directors at enough time.
The investigators uncovered this “alarming”.
“From the CIPC search of Martin-Conne Milliners as well as the invoices submitted, we Notice the next alarming obtaining: Mr Stemmet himself is often a director of Martin-Conne Milliners. The registered tackle of the business is 5 Crete Road, Wetton, Cape City, a similar tackle on which the museum was intended to be crafted and/or converted,” they reported.
An audit by accountants Kopano Included, attached into the investigative report, recorded the CTMCA was in the whole process of acquiring “equipment, plant and stock” valued at R8.1-million from Stalph 164 CC, buying and selling as Martin-Conne Milliners. Staph 164 was a detailed Company of which Stemmet was among the administrators.
Based on Dabishi Nthambeleni, the corporation has paid R1.2-million as being a deposit, that means R6.9-million continues to be owed, while there isn't any payment day established for when this needs to be compensated.
The Kopano audit as well as near url amongst the companies “suggest to us that there's ‘foul Engage in’ involved in the acquisition from the equipment in the museum workshop”, the investigators stated in the report.
“We discover that it's remarkably probable that CTMCA applied the funding in the NLC to ‘refund’ certainly one of its most important directors with the home at the next overpriced price than the actual rate and value of the home and/or equipment.”
Suggestions
Dabishi Nthambeleni concluded that it absolutely was not able to determine how the grant towards the CTMCA had been put in.
“The truth is, an in depth report on how the funding with the NLC was applied, would be unattainable since the CTMCA does not have any receipts, or evidence of payments to verify the quantities used on Each individual merchandise it requested funding for. The interim report and closing report on the CTMCA only attach invoices,” Dabishi Nthambeleni concluded.
The investigators uncovered the NLC experienced not carried out a website stop by ahead of approving the grant. But this wasn't common practice at enough time they usually identified no proof of carelessness by NLC personnel.
At some time, the NLC’s policies didn't require funded organisations to submit proof of payment with interim studies, they pointed out. This intended the CTMCA was in the position to get a 2nd tranche of funding while not having to deliver evidence that it had employed the initial tranche for its intended purpose.
Following the appointment of a new board, commissioner and senior executive staff, the NLC has tightened up on these and various issues.
Dabishi Nthambeleni proposed that
the NLC decline any future funding apps from the CTMCA;
the CTMCA and any customers who were being associated with the grant be subjected to your NLC’s “delinquency” procedure;
the NLC open a legal scenario of fraud with SAPS or maybe the Hawks for allegations of fraud; and
the NLC begin the process of recovering the misappropriated funds.
But, as opposed to act about the report’s suggestions, the NLC – beneath its former administration – selected to suppress it, since it experienced performed Using the previous experiences into corruption it experienced commissioned.
